How much do Pot Prisoners cost us' Paul Armentano, “Pot Prisoners Cost Americans $1 Billion a Year, AlterNet, Feb 10, 2007 American citizen are now spending right around a billion dollars a year on taking and or keeping pot offenders behind bars. This information was released by the U.S. Department of Justice's Bureau of Justice Statistics. According to the Bureau of Justice Statistics out of all the drug offenders imprisoned in a state prison 12.7 percent of them are being held on marijuana charges alone. As for Federal prisons 12.4 percent of their drug offenders are in there due to getting in trouble over cannabis. By these statistics alone there are around 34,000 state and around 10,000 federal inmates locked up on Marijuana charges. The truth is that nearly 1 out of every 8 prisoners is locked up on pot charges. Not to mention just for the arresting and processing of these marijuana offenders it is costing the US around 8 billion dollars annually just on the criminal justice costs. That is money that this country could sure as hell use rather than spending on arresting and processing those current offenders. According to the FBI there were an estimated almost 800,000 arrests of people for a marijuana charges in 2005. That is two times more people than were arrested total only 12 years ago. Out of the 800,000 about 88 percent received a position charge and the other 12 percent were locked up for the sale and the manufacturing of the plant. How much money could we end up getting' John Ingold, “Medical Marijuana Sales Tax Nets $2.2 Million for Colorado This Year”, The Denver Post, November 24 2010 Like I have stated before the money we will get if we just legalize the stuff would be substantial. But let’s get into now how much money this country of ours can stand to make if we start taxing and selling the pot. In Colorado alone Medical Marijuana Dispensaries are putting away in the hundreds of thousands of dollars into state and city treasuries. This year the state of Colorado has managed to collect 2.2 million from the taxation of marijuana sales. That fact right there is crazy to me ok if one state can make in excess of 2 million and it’s not even one hundred percent legal there, you still have to be diagnosed my a doctor before you can buy the stuff. If it were completely legal then the numbers would sky rocket into the high millions if not billions of dollars from each state alone. In Denver alone the medical marijuana sales tax each month is right around 250,000 dollars. This to me is a clear sign that there is a place for cannabis in our economy.
